UK health and safety guidance now emphasises that employers must consider employees’ mental health as part of their workplace first aid needs assessment. Organisations are therefore required to train Mental Health First Aiders to help meet their duty of care and support staff wellbeing.
This one-day course provides an introduction to Mental Health First Aid and helps participants recognise when someone may be experiencing a mental health problem.
You will learn how to spot early warning signs of common conditions such as stress, anxiety and depression, how to listen and respond in a supportive way, and how to guide someone towards appropriate professional help. The course also explores suicide awareness, communication skills, and ways to promote positive mental wellbeing.
Suitable for anyone who wants to increase their understanding of mental health and feel more confident supporting others. No previous experience is required.
